I am a ceramic artist living in Coastal Northern California. I create functional wares for daily ritual. Inspired by the rugged coastline and natural world which infuses my daily life, I take example from those things that give pause, allowing a subtle shift in perspective to focus on the present moment. Bringing ceremony to daily routine.

I’m interested foremost in function and ease of use in my pottery. I appreciate soft textures that highlight the intimacy of the held object and inspire connection to the experience of touch while nourishing oneself.

My work is also grounded in simple visual attraction and painted surface. The way a dogwood branch cradles its blossom and bud, sea foam forming sand, and the rolling pebbles as a wave crashes to shore, or a flighty songbird, as it flits into my visual field before disappearing.

These are the things that inform my every day, and I hope to impart some sense of wonder and reflection in the daily routine of the user.
